A well-established Midlands practice with a strong reputation for its commercial approach and long-standing client relationships. Known for offering high-quality work without the rigid hierarchy of larger firms, it provides a genuinely supportive environment where lawyers are trusted with responsibility early and encouraged to develop. The real estate team is particularly well regarded, acting on a wide range of matters for regional and national clients, and continues to grow steadily as demand increases.
Join a sizeable and well-structured real estate team handling a broad mix of commercial property matters:
- Manage your own caseload from instruction through to completion with appropriate support
- Deliver fee-earning work in line with team and firm targets
- Build and maintain strong client relationships, becoming a trusted point of contact
- Get involved in business development and marketing initiatives
- Work closely with colleagues across departments on cross-referral opportunities
- Stay up to date with legal developments through ongoing training and research
Looking for a role where you can take real ownership of your work rather than being a small cog in a large machine? This could be the step up.
You should have:
- 2–4 years PQE in commercial real estate
- Strong commercial awareness with solid negotiation skills
- Confidence in running your own files and dealing directly with clients
- Excellent organisational skills with attention to detail
- Able to work to deadlines in a fast-paced environment
- A team player who wants to be part of a collaborative and growing department
- A keen interest in progressing your career in a firm that will invest in your development

Benefits include:
- 24 days annual leave plus bank holidays
- Additional leave over the Christmas period
- Option to purchase up to 3 extra days holiday
- 8% pension contribution (4% employee / 4% employer)
- Life assurance at 4x salary
- Health cash plan
- Cycle to work scheme
- Employee assistance programme and bereavement support
- Free flu vaccinations
- Discounted legal services including wills and conveyancing
